Bulk import XML files into Clipper tables
Login to Clipper -> Choose XML files -> Set Clipper tables -> Import XML files to Clipper tables
Choose Clipper and logon.
Click “Wizard – N Files To N Tables” at task dialog.
Select the “XML” file type.
then show the wizard.
1. Select a folder that constains XML files.
2. Config first XML file importing options.
3. Set “Import Type”.
4. Map Clipper tables to XML files.
5. Summary. Set “Convert Rows” and “Skip Rows” if need.
6. Import XML files to Clipper tables, 1 file to 1 table, one by one.
